Abstract :
The single crystalline thick films of (TbBi)3(FeAlGa)5O12 (TbIG) and (EuBi)3(FeAlGa)5O12 (EuIG) garnet single crystal thick films were grown on (GdCa)3(GaMgZr)5O12 (SGGG) substrate by liquid phase epitaxy (LPE). The lattice constant and lattice mismatch of TbIG were 12.507 إ and 118.8 arcsec and those of EuIG were 12.489 إ and 75.6 arcsec (SGGG=12.496 إ), respectively. The magnetic-domain could be observed in the EuIG film after the removal of the magnetic field. The Bi-substitution level of the TbIG films was increased as compared to the EuIG films. Also saturation magnetization of TbIG and EuIG films get 150 and 950 Oe, respectively.
